Retrieve event-frame attributes by searching

Before you can retrieve event-frame attributes, you need to Specify a database.

You can use PI Builder to search for event-frame attributes in a PI AF database, and then retrieve them into Microsoft Excel.

  1. On the PI Builder tab, click Event Frames > Find Event Frame Attributes to open the Event Frame Attribute Search window.

  2. Specify which attributes you want to find and in which event frames to look, and then click Search to retrieve the matching event-frame attributes into the Search results table.

  3. In the Search results table, select the event-frame attributes to retrieve into Excel, and then click OK.

  4. In the Select Object Types and Column Headers window, select the column headers to include in the worksheet, and then click OK to retrieve the event-frame attributes.

    Note: Use the Template field to retrieve attributes from a template. The attributes defined by the selected template are displayed in the Attributes Columns (from Template 'name') group in the Object Types list.
